Originally Posted by Vulcan
Also, how bad is coach on Chinese airlines?
Based on a few CAAC flights, a China Eastern, and a Sichuan Airlines flight, I would say they are better than the typical U.S. domestic coach experience.

You get a food service (but breakfast is usually rice gruel).

Hardware is newer.

Flight attendents are polite, not surly (Southwest and JetBlue excepted).

The CAAC attendents do a syncronized bow, which is pretty cool.

Most domestic flights are basically coach only, or have a few business class seats that I don't think FT people would think would rate as business class.
